HKbitEX, known formally as Hong Kong Digital Asset Trading Group Co., Ltd., was granted preliminary approval for a Virtual Asset Trading Platform (VATP) license by the Hong Kong Securities and Futures Commission (SFC). This approval encompasses Type 1 (securities trading) and Type 7 (automated trading services) regulated activities under the Securities and Futures Ordinance (SFO).
With this in-principle nod, HKbitEX is set to enhance the virtual asset trading landscape, offering both automated and over-the-counter trading solutions for digital currencies such as Bitcoin and Ethereum according to a press release by the firm. This move also paves the way for the launch of automated trading services for security tokens pending further approvals, thereby bolstering Hong Kong’s position as a hub for financial technology innovation.
The Taiji Capital Group, standing as the ultimate beneficiary of this regulatory advancement, has emerged as the first digital finance conglomerate to secure a complete VATP license under Hong Kong’s novel virtual asset trading platform operator licensing regime. This development is poised to fortify the group’s capability to provide seamless secondary market liquidity for Security Token Offering (STO) projects, hence completing a comprehensive ecosystem encompassing issuance, financing, custody, and automated trading.
The VATP license approval also signifies HKbitEX’s compliance with stringent internal control, anti-money laundering, system security, and investor protection regulations. Moreover, Dr Gao Han, the Chairman of Taiji Capital and CEO of HKbitEX, highlighted the firm’s endeavours to cultivate a compliant stablecoin ecosystem, further enhancing transaction efficiency and mitigating settlement risks on the platform.
The announcement comes in the wake of Hong Kong’s tightened regulatory framework for virtual asset trading platforms, which mandates licensing by the SFC for platforms operating within or targeting Hong Kong investors. With the closure of the application period for license transition arrangements, the stage is set for a regulated and secure digital asset trading environment in Hong Kong, promising enhanced investor protection and market stability.
